tRNAkapcsolódás is a term that refers to the process by which transfer RNA (tRNA) molecules become charged with their corresponding amino acids. This crucial step in protein synthesis, known as aminoacylation, is catalyzed by a family of enzymes called aminoacyl-tRNA synthetases. Each of these enzymes is specific for a particular amino acid and its cognate tRNA molecules.
